Obrázek může být reprezentace.
Viz Specifikace pro podrobnosti o produktu.
S9S12HY64J0MLH

S9S12HY64J0MLH

Product Overview

Category

The S9S12HY64J0MLH belongs to the category of microcontrollers.

Use

This microcontroller is designed for various embedded applications that require high performance and low power consumption.

Characteristics

  • High performance: The S9S12HY64J0MLH offers a powerful 16-bit CPU core, allowing for efficient execution of complex tasks.
  • Low power consumption: With advanced power management features, this microcontroller minimizes energy usage, making it suitable for battery-powered devices.
  • Integrated peripherals: It includes a wide range of integrated peripherals such as timers, analog-to-digital converters, and communication interfaces, providing flexibility in system design.
  • Enhanced security: The S9S12HY64J0MLH incorporates security features like memory protection and encryption algorithms, ensuring data integrity and confidentiality.
  • Robust package: This microcontroller is available in a compact and durable package, suitable for various environmental conditions.

Package and Quantity

The S9S12HY64J0MLH is typically packaged in a surface-mount package (e.g., QFP) and is supplied in reels or trays. The exact packaging and quantity may vary depending on the supplier.

Specifications

  • CPU: 16-bit HCS12X core
  • Clock frequency: Up to 50 MHz
  • Flash memory: 64 KB
  • RAM: 4 KB
  • Operating voltage: 2.7V to 5.5V
  • Operating temperature: -40°C to +85°C
  • Communication interfaces: UART, SPI, I2C
  • Analog-to-digital converter (ADC): 10-bit resolution, multiple channels
  • Timers: 8-bit and 16-bit timers with various modes
  • GPIO pins: Multiple general-purpose input/output pins

Detailed Pin Configuration

The S9S12HY64J0MLH microcontroller has a total of 80 pins. The pin configuration is as follows:

  • Port A: Pins A0 to A7
  • Port B: Pins B0 to B7
  • Port C: Pins C0 to C7
  • Port D: Pins D0 to D7
  • Port E: Pins E0 to E7
  • Port F: Pins F0 to F7
  • Port G: Pins G0 to G7
  • Port H: Pins H0 to H7
  • Port J: Pins J0 to J7

Functional Features

  1. High-performance CPU: The S9S12HY64J0MLH features a 16-bit HCS12X core, providing efficient execution of complex tasks.
  2. Integrated peripherals: It includes various peripherals such as timers, ADC, and communication interfaces, enabling versatile system design.
  3. Enhanced security: The microcontroller incorporates security features like memory protection and encryption algorithms, ensuring data integrity and confidentiality.
  4. Low power consumption: With advanced power management features, the S9S12HY64J0MLH minimizes energy usage, making it suitable for battery-powered applications.
  5. Robust package: The microcontroller is available in a compact and durable package, ensuring reliability in different environmental conditions.

Advantages and Disadvantages

Advantages

  • High performance for demanding applications
  • Versatile integrated peripherals for flexible system design
  • Enhanced security features for data protection
  • Low power consumption for energy-efficient operation
  • Robust package for reliable performance in various environments

Disadvantages

  • Limited flash memory capacity (64 KB)
  • Relatively higher cost compared to lower-end microcontrollers
  • Steeper learning curve for beginners due to its advanced features

Working Principles

The S9S12HY64J0MLH microcontroller operates based on the principles of digital logic and embedded systems. It executes instructions stored in its flash memory, interacting with various peripherals and external devices through its input/output pins. The CPU processes data and controls the flow of operations, while integrated peripherals enable communication, timing, and analog-to-digital conversion.

Detailed Application Field Plans

The S9S12HY64J0MLH microcontroller finds applications in various fields, including but not limited to:

  1. Automotive: Used in automotive control systems, such as engine management, body electronics, and infotainment systems.
  2. Industrial automation: Employed in industrial control systems for monitoring and controlling machinery, process automation, and robotics.
  3. Consumer electronics: Integrated into devices like smart home systems, wearable devices, and gaming consoles.
  4. Medical devices: Utilized in medical equipment, such as patient monitoring systems, diagnostic devices, and drug delivery systems.
  5. Internet of Things (IoT): Incorporated into IoT devices for data collection, sensor integration, and remote control capabilities.

Alternative Models

  1. S9S12HY32J0MLH:

Seznam 10 běžných otázek a odpovědí souvisejících s aplikací S9S12HY64J0MLH v technických řešeních

Sure! Here are 10 common questions and answers related to the application of S9S12HY64J0MLH in technical solutions:

  1. Q: What is the S9S12HY64J0MLH microcontroller used for? A: The S9S12HY64J0MLH microcontroller is commonly used in various technical solutions, such as industrial automation, automotive electronics, and consumer electronics.

  2. Q: What are the key features of the S9S12HY64J0MLH microcontroller? A: Some key features of the S9S12HY64J0MLH microcontroller include a 16-bit CPU core, flash memory for program storage, multiple communication interfaces, analog-to-digital converters, and timers.

  3. Q: How much flash memory does the S9S12HY64J0MLH microcontroller have? A: The S9S12HY64J0MLH microcontroller has 64 kilobytes (KB) of flash memory for storing program code.

  4. Q: Can I expand the memory capacity of the S9S12HY64J0MLH microcontroller? A: Yes, the S9S12HY64J0MLH microcontroller supports external memory expansion through its address and data bus interfaces.

  5. Q: What communication interfaces are available on the S9S12HY64J0MLH microcontroller? A: The S9S12HY64J0MLH microcontroller provides several communication interfaces, including UART (Universal Asynchronous Receiver-Transmitter), SPI (Serial Peripheral Interface), and I2C (Inter-Integrated Circuit).

  6. Q: Can I use the S9S12HY64J0MLH microcontroller for motor control applications? A: Yes, the S9S12HY64J0MLH microcontroller has built-in pulse-width modulation (PWM) modules that can be used for motor control applications.

  7. Q: Does the S9S12HY64J0MLH microcontroller support analog-to-digital conversion? A: Yes, the S9S12HY64J0MLH microcontroller has integrated analog-to-digital converters (ADCs) that can convert analog signals into digital values.

  8. Q: What programming languages can I use to develop applications for the S9S12HY64J0MLH microcontroller? A: The S9S12HY64J0MLH microcontroller can be programmed using C or assembly language.

  9. Q: Is there a development environment available for the S9S12HY64J0MLH microcontroller? A: Yes, there are several development environments and tools available, such as CodeWarrior Development Studio for S12(X), which provides an integrated development environment (IDE) for programming and debugging.

  10. Q: Where can I find documentation and resources for the S9S12HY64J0MLH microcontroller? A: You can find documentation, datasheets, application notes, and other resources on the official website of the microcontroller manufacturer or through online communities and forums dedicated to embedded systems development.